Official title

Comparing the Safety and Efficacy of Virtual Ileostomy Versus Diverting Ileostomy in Patients Undergoing Total Mesorectal Excision for Rectal Cancer: a Multicentre, Prospective, Open-label, Blinded Endpoint, PROBE Study

Overview

The goal of this clinical trial is to learn to compare the safety and efficacy of virtual ileostomy versus diverting ileostomy in patients undergoing sphincter-saving surgery for rectal cancer. The main questions it aims to answer are: * Is the virtual ileostomy a safe and effective alternative to the ileostomy? * Is it scientifically reasonable to perform diverting ileostomy intraoperatively? Researchers will compare virtual ileostomy to diverting ileostomy to see if the virtual ileostomy works to reduce rates of stoma. Participants will: * Performing diverting ileostomy or virtual ileostomy undergoing sphincter-saving surgery for rectal cancer * Continuous follow-up of their complications after the first surgery

Detailed description

This study is a national multicenter, large-sample, randomized controlled study

Interventions

  • Procedure Virtual ileostomy
    A pre-stage ileostomy, anchored under the abdominal wall by a vascular sling or rubber tape through the mesenteric window, is delivered to the outside of the abdomen, where the VI is pulled through the abdominal wall.

Eligibility criteria

Inclusion criteria

  • Diagnosis of rectal cancer confirmed by pathology
  • Age ≥ 18 years
  • Total mesorectal excision (TME) surgical procedures and colon-rectum or colon-anal anastomosis:1.anterior resection (AR/ PME), 2. low anterior resection (LAR) , 3.intersphincteric abdominoperineal resection (ISR), 4.transanal total mesorectal excision (TaTME)
  • Signed informed consent
  • Ability to understand the nature and risks of participating in the trial

Exclusion criteria

  • Emergency surgery, open surgery
  • ASA score >3points
  • Patients with combined complete intestinal obstruction
  • Long-term history of using immunosuppressants or glucocorticoids
  • Combined severe cardiac disease: with congestive heart failure or NYHA cardiac function ≥ grade 2. Patients with a history of myocardial infarction or coronary artery surgery within 6 months before the procedure
  • Chronic renal failure (requiring dialysis or glomerular filtration rate <30 mL/min)
  • Intraoperative combined multi-organ resection
  • Combined cirrhosis of the liver
  • Intraoperative findings of incomplete anastomosis and positive insufflation test
  • Modified Bacon procedure(Two-Stage Turnbull-Cutait Pull-Through Coloanal Anastomosis)
  • Due to an intraoperative accident the surgeon felt that a diverting ileostomy was necessary.
  • Currently participating in other clinical trials
